Salvation Army disaster service begins after Harvey landfall in Texas


Courtesy photo The Salvation Army has been very proactive in preparing for the aftermath of Hurricane Harvey. Currently they are shipping truckloads of water, food, clothing, personal, clean up kits, and mobile feeding units. Disaster Command is setting up warehouses to store supplies along with command centers, and shelters and has 43 mobile units ready to move in as soon as it is safe to do so.
